Military Personnel

From the 1930s until the 1970s, asbestos was widely used in all branches of the military. It enhanced the fire resistance as well as the heat insulation tensile strengths of vessels, bases, aircrafts and vehicles. Veterans who worked with asbestos-containing materials or were in their vicinity are more at risk of developing cancers such as mesothelioma. The Navy is the one responsible for the most asbestos-related illness cases, but members of other branches of the military are as well at risk of exposure to this carcinogen.

Asbestos was a common ingredient on Navy ships and in the Navy's armored vehicles. It was utilized in the boiler rooms and engine rooms as an insulator, and then ropes were made on boats. Even the bedding, ceiling tiles and flooring were made of asbestos. As the materials deteriorated, they released toxic asbestos fibers into the air. When asbestos dust is inhaled, it could cause serious health issues, including m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Army veterans are also at risk of mesothelioma due to their exposure to asbestos. While the Army had stopped using new asbestos products in the late 1970s, many Army bases were still stocked with years of asbestos-based products that were not replaced or removed. While at the base, Army personnel were exposed to asbestos while working on military vehicles and other equipment, such as electric wiring and brake components. The toxic mineral was also found in the Army's barracks and living quarters.

Additionally, soldiers were sent to areas of war and buildings that were in middle of being destroyed by bombs or burned down. These sites were contaminated with large quantities of asbestos, which were then melted and released into the air. As a result of inhaling asbestos, the veterans experienced serious health problems. Industrial Workers

Asbestos was a typical substance used in the work of many industrial workers throughout New York State. This is particularly true for those who have worked in shipyards, construction sites, power plants, textile mills and automotive brakes.

Asbestos is widely used in building materials, such as insulation, fireproofing, as well as drywall. Asbestos was also utilized in various consumer products including roofing, flooring, and pipes. Many public institutions also employed asbestos, like schools, offices, hospitals and sewage treatment facilities. Unfortunately, these industries have closed, and many victims now suffer from asbestos-related ailments like m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Mechanics, fabricators and welders who work with vehicles and equipment containing asbestos or who work in older buildings without asbestos abatement are the ones most at risk. They may have also handled asbestos-contaminated tools and safety gear, such as gloves and fire blankets made of asbestos-treated cotton.

OSHA has recognized that exposure to these kinds of jobs is higher than other professions. In addition, some people who have been in the military or participated in the field of rescue and recovery in the aftermath of natural catastrophes are at risk of being exposed in the future when they enter damaged structures.

Secondhand Exposure

Asbestos is known to cause cancer and lung diseases, such as mesothelioma. When asbestos compensation was widely used in American industries in the 20th century, these dangers extended far beyond the people who handled the substance. The minuscule asbestos settlement fibers tend to stick to clothing, hair and equipment. When blue-collar workers carried the dust home on their clothing or hair, or on the tools they used at work, they unknowingly exposed spouses and children to these dangerous particles. This was referred to as secondary exposure.

In the end, many people who have never worked with asbestos in their work environments are now being diagnosed with mesothelioma. While asbestos isn't mined or processed in the United States however, it is still found in many homes and buildings. It was used for insulation, particularly in older buildings that required to withstand high temperatures and fires. It also was used as a building material in pipes, ceilings, roof shingles and siding. Other asbestos-containing items included paper products, floor felt and fake fireplaces embers. It was also used in automobile friction products (brake clutch, transmission and brake pads) and clothing that was heat-resistant.

Asbestos fibers can release into the air when they are disturbed. The fibers may also adhere to clothing, increasing the risk of exposure to second-hand. Homeowners who are constructing their homes should have their homes inspected for asbestos. If asbestos is found it must be tested before removal by a professional.

Homeowners should not attempt to collect samples of materials themselves. Asbestos is an extremely difficult material to test, and trying to take samples without the proper training could put homeowners and others living in the vicinity into grave health risks. A trained professional can advise that asbestos-containing materials be kept to themselves provided they are in good shape and won't be disturbed.
